openafs/doc/xml/QuickStartUnix
Andrew Deason d86c4d632e doc: Fix doc/xml for objdir builds
Fix various issues so that building the documentation in doc/xml works
for objdir builds:

- set srcdir=@srcdir@ like all other Makefile's, so VPATH is set
  correctly via Makefile.config

- Pass "--path '@abs_builddir@'" to all xml/xsl processors, so they
  can find the generated version.xml (otherwise they only look in
  srcdir)

- Pass --output when building PDFs, so the generated PDF doesn't go in
  srcdir

- Specify $(srcdir) for $(BOOK).xml and generate-xml.pl

- Change generate-xml.pl to find pod2refentry in srcdir instead of '.'

Change-Id: Id09595dba6e70e3d367a26e279446844750d1fd4
Reviewed-on: https://gerrit.openafs.org/15856
Tested-by: BuildBot <buildbot@rampaginggeek.com>
Reviewed-by: Michael Meffie <mmeffie@sinenomine.net>
Tested-by: Michael Meffie <mmeffie@sinenomine.net>
Reviewed-by: Cheyenne Wills <cwills@sinenomine.net>
2024-09-27 15:16:42 -04:00
..
.gitignore Clean and ignore additional build files for DocBook documentation 2011-07-24 17:57:55 -07:00
appendix_dafs.xml doc: Add quotes to bos create in DAFS QSG section 2012-09-21 17:42:36 -07:00
appendix.xml Fix typo in kaserver appendix 2016-05-14 15:49:43 -04:00
auqbg000.png doc: epub and mobi support 2011-07-01 06:46:30 -07:00
auqbg000.xml Update QuickStartGuide front matter 2014-11-05 08:24:22 -05:00
auqbg003.xml Attempt to make the server install bits current 2014-11-05 08:29:48 -05:00
auqbg004.xml Attempt to make the server install bits current 2014-11-05 08:29:48 -05:00
auqbg005.xml Deorbit AIX-specific QuickStartGuide bits 2015-02-04 16:56:13 -05:00
auqbg006.xml doc: bosserver runs in the background 2015-06-26 09:37:56 -04:00
auqbg007.xml Deorbit AIX-specific QuickStartGuide bits 2015-02-04 16:56:13 -05:00
auqbg008.xml doc: fixes for the xsltproc -> fop -> pdf toolchain 2011-06-07 13:24:41 -07:00
Makefile.in doc: Fix doc/xml for objdir builds 2024-09-27 15:16:42 -04:00
NTMakefile Windows: replace CYGWIN envvar with CYGWINDIR 2011-05-06 07:27:30 -07:00